Kaduna Residents Express Deep Frustration Over Poor Electricity Supply

Some Kaduna residents have lamented the epileptic power supply by the Kaduna Electric accusing them of collecting bills without light.

The residents said the poor electricity supply is affecting the socio-economic activities within Kaduna metropolitan areas.

They also said their businesses have been badly affected by the power outage.

Speaking with LEADERSHIP, a resident of Television community, Kaduna South, Amos Titus, said, “In Television here the whole day if one sees light it will be like less than one hour. Sometimes no light complete day. Some of us don’t know what is happening. At the same time NEPA people are collecting bills.”

A dry cleaner based in Ungwuan Romi, Felix Gambo, lamented, “Customers are not coming again because of poor light supply. The cloths I collected one week ago are still there. It is really affecting business”

However, giving update on the current power supply across Kaduna state and other states, Kaduna Electric management apologised to customers over reduction in power supply.

The management in a statement stated on Sunday, We wish to inform you that we are currently experiencing a reduction in power supply across our franchise area due to gas supply constraints affecting power generation on the national grid. This situation has resulted in reduced power allocation and increased load shedding across our network.

“We are however, pleased to inform you that the Nigerian Independent System Operator (NISO) is actively working with relevant stakeholders in the power sector to ensure that gas supply to generation companies increases significantly, which will in turn improve power generation on the grid.”

Kaduna Electric added, “On our part at Kaduna Electric, we remain in constant communication with the relevant stakeholders and are closely monitoring updates regarding improvements in generation and supply to our network.
We sincerely apologise for the inconvenience caused and appreciate your patience and understanding as efforts continue to stabilise and improve power supply.”
